Oppo Reno 14 series mobile launch on July 3: Expectations

Oppo is once again ready to raise the bar in the mid-premium smartphone market with the much-anticipated launch of the Oppo Reno 14 series in India. Scheduled to officially debut on July 3, 2025, the Oppo Reno 14 and Oppo Reno 14 Pro are packed with cutting-edge features and enhancements that aim to deliver a next-level smartphone experience. Sleek Design with Premium Display
The Oppo Reno 14 series retains its iconic aesthetic, but with some fresh upgrades. Both phones are expected to feature a matte-finish rear panel, maintaining a stylish and premium look. A triple-camera setup dominates the back, and early leaks suggest that both models could be rated IP68/IP69 for water and dust resistance.
In terms of display:
Oppo Reno 14 Pro may come with a large 6.83-inch AMOLED panel boasting a 1.5K resolution and a 120Hz refresh rate, perfect for buttery-smooth scrolling and vibrant visuals.
The standard Oppo Reno 14 might feature a 6.59-inch display with 1080p resolution and 120Hz refresh rate, ensuring a similarly fluid experience.
Photography Reimagined with AI and Zoom Power
Oppo is bringing its camera game to new heights with advanced hardware and AI features. The Reno 14 Pro is expected to pack:
A 50MP main camera (OmniVision OV50E sensor)
A 50MP ultrawide camera
A 50MP telephoto lens featuring the Samsung JN5 sensor with 3.5x lossless optical zoom and a mind-blowing 120x digital zoom
Meanwhile, the Reno 14 could sport:
A 50MP main camera (Sony IMX882 sensor)
A 50MP telephoto lens (Samsung JN5 sensor)
An 8MP ultrawide camera

Power-Packed Performance and Long-Lasting Battery
Under the hood, the Oppo Reno 14 Pro is already confirmed to be pow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 8450 processor, paired with 12GB of RAM and up to 512GB of internal storage. It will also feature a massive 6200mAh battery supporting 80W wired and 50W wireless charging, ensuring all-day power and fast top-ups.
The standard Oppo Reno 14 is likely to be pow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 8350, and it is expected to come with a 6000mAh battery and 80W fast charging support.
